
This page covers Yūyaki's Skill Cards in Senran Kagura: Peach Beach Splash.
Overview[]
Yūyaki's Skill Cards specialize in unleashing a giant sword slash. The slash greatly damages enemies while launching them with great knockback.
"Cards with Yūyaki illustrations are attack skill cards that execute one large slash attack. The slash is almost instantaneous." -Yūyaki Skill Cards' Tip from Peach Beach Splash
There are three different types of Yūyaki's Skill Cards to use:
- Horizontal Slash: The sword slash will swing from the left to the right in front of the user.
- Vertical Slash: The sword slash will swing downwards in front of the user.
- Vertical Slash can have more than one sword slash for more area coverage, from two sword slashes to five.
- Crossing Slash: Two sword slashes will swing crisscross in front of the user.

Gameplay Tips[]
- Not only Yūyaki's Skill Cards can greatly damage enemies, but they can launch them away to give the user breathing room.
- Yūyaki's Skill Cards focus on taking out opponents that are in front of the user, not above or below.
- Be wary when using Yūyaki's Skill Cards; the user can still be damaged and be easily interrupted by opponents.
- The best way to use any type of Yūyaki's Skill Cards is to melee the opponent to knock them down, and then activate the Skill Card in front of them to easily land the slashes.
- Other Skill Cards are also a good way to keep the opponent in place, such as Yumi's Skill Cards or Murasaki's Skill Cards.
- Yūyaki's Skill Cards cannot damage, flinch or launch any opponents through any barriers, which makes them ineffective against Ryōki and Naraku's Skill Cards. Use them only on opponents that are exposed to damage.
- However, Yūyaki's Skill Cards can still deal great damage towards barriers if the user lands the cards on them.
- It's usually best to level a Yūyaki Skill Card up to max level as soon as possible for full effect.
- The more swords the Skill Card can unleash, the longer it will take to charge up and be ready for use.
